 Although the circumstances will vary according to the type of dispute the following outlines many forensic assignments:
   • Initial, non-obligation (no fees) meeting to determine our role in the dispute engagement .  • Agree a course of action with client and, usually, client’s solicitor  • Read, extract, analyse documentary evidence  • Request further information and sometimes assist in obtaining that information  • Assess the evidence and indentify all relevant areas of a particular claim  • Where appropriate, proof a value or proof that a certain events have occurred  • Co-operate with both solicitors for both sides and other expert witnesses as appropriate  • Assess strengths and weaknesses of a particular case from a financial perspective  • Preparation of a Report, capable of lodgment with any Court in Australia  • Liaison and meeting with barrister as appropriate  • Attendance at Court, Tribunal , Mediation or Negotiations meeting.
